Dear Freesurfer experts,
I would like to know if this procedure is correct.
I have cortical thickness data from aparc+aseg for every ROI in DTK atlas (i.e. output of recon-all). I need average cortical thickness in frontal, parietal, temporal, cingulate and occipital lobes. Is it correct to average thickness measurement of every sub lobe roi (e.g. average thickness in frontal lobe = average of:

  * Superior Frontal
  * Rostral and Caudal Middle Frontal
  * Pars Opercularis, Pars Triangularis, and Pars Orbitalis
  * Lateral and Medial Orbitofrontal
  * Precentral
  * Paracentral
  * Frontal Pole

and so on for other lobes...

Do we need to correct for the number of vertices in every region when we measure the lobar average thickness?

Alternatively, do I need to run these commands to generate lobes then measure thickness in every lobe?
# mri_annotation2label --subject subject --hemi lh --lobesStrict lobes
# mri_annotation2label --subject subject --hemi rh --lobesStrict lobes
# mri_aparc2aseg --s subject --labelwm --hypo-as-wm --rip-unknown \
#   --volmask --o wmparc.lobes.mgz --ctxseg aparc+aseg.mgz \
#   --annot lobes --base-offset 200 [--base-offset must be last arg]
